Stonebwoy, AJ Nelson and Wiyaala nominated as 2016 Ghana Carnival ambassadors

Hip-hop artiste, AJ Nelson represents the Brong Ahafo Region; Singer, songwriter and actress Wiyaala represents the Upper West Region and singer, actor and poet, Stonebwoy represents the Volta Region.

This follows a move to encourage all parts of the nation of Ghana to participate in the Ghana National Carnival in partnership with the Ministry of Tourism, Culture and Creative Arts.

“As representatives of their regions, these individuals have proved that you can stay true to yourself and be proud of where you come from.  It is such positive attitude which qualified them as Ghana Carnival Ambassadors for their regions,” says Maria Lovell.

The other 7 nominees are expected to be announced today, July 1, 2016.

The third Ghana Carnival was launched in Accra on Tuesday, May 17 by Elizabeth Ofosu Adjare, Minister of Tourism Culture and Creative Arts.

The 3-day event would start on the July 1, 2016 with a carnival float from the Obra spot at the Kwame Nkrumah interchange through some principal streets in Accra to the independence square for the exhibition and sale of made-in-Ghana goods, food bazaar, talent hunts, pick and acts etc.

The second and third day would feature a mammoth beach jam at the Labadi pleasure beach from 12:00pm.
